China single mum starts business with US$100, runs clothing brand earning tens of millions yearly
A young Chinese single mother who started with a street stall and just 700 yuan (US$100) to her name has built a successful nationwide clothing business. The “new Chinese-style clothing” brand, now earns tens of millions of yuan each year and its success has inspired many people online. Dong Na, a single mother born in the 1990s from Zhengzhou in northern China’s Henan province, has attracted public attention after sharing her entrepreneurial story.
